Unelte utilizator

Unelte site


teme2018:tema-2

Diferențe

Aici sunt prezentate diferențele dintre versiunile selectate și versiunea curentă a paginii.

Link către această vizualizare comparativă

Ambele părți revizuirea anterioară Versiuni anterioare
Urmatoarea versiune
Versiuni anterioare
teme2018:tema-2 [2018/04/16 02:00]
mihai.iacov [Reguli pentru trimitere]
teme2018:tema-2 [2018/05/02 00:20] (curent)
mihai.iacov [Modificări temă]
Linia 10: Linia 10:
   - Checker-ul offline poate fi descărcat de la această [[https://drive.google.com/open?id=1xOL5eymB_rQbzF_LpJVwG1e-2zYlMUjQ|adresă]]    - Checker-ul offline poate fi descărcat de la această [[https://drive.google.com/open?id=1xOL5eymB_rQbzF_LpJVwG1e-2zYlMUjQ|adresă]] 
   - Puteţi cere ajutor oricând la această adresă [[sda-ab-tema2@googlegroups.com|email]]   - Puteţi cere ajutor oricând la această adresă [[sda-ab-tema2@googlegroups.com|email]]
 +
 +==== Modificări temă====
 +  - 30/04/2018 19:40
 +     * corectură enunţ - cerinţe - comanda add primeşte şi distanţa pentru legătură, nu doar ip-urile;
 +  - 02/05/2018 00:20
 +     * menţiuni suplimentare - format date ieşire - ordinea în care sunt verificate ip-urile;
 +
 +
  
 ==== Descriere ==== ==== Descriere ====
Linia 47: Linia 55:
   * **ping x.x.x.x x.x.x.x :** spune dacă este conexiune între două staţii (ţine cont de conexiunile dintre toate router-ele şi de stările capetelor);   * **ping x.x.x.x x.x.x.x :** spune dacă este conexiune între două staţii (ţine cont de conexiunile dintre toate router-ele şi de stările capetelor);
   * **sipn x.x.x.x :** afişează routerele cu care ai legatură directă;   * **sipn x.x.x.x :** afişează routerele cu care ai legatură directă;
-  * **si x.x.x.x :** afişează ce PC-uri sunt conectate direct la router;+  * **si x.x.x.x :** afişează ce PC-uri sunt conectate (au starea = 1) direct la router;
   * **trace x.x.x.x x.x.x.x :** afişează traseul de la echipament la echipament (ip-urile routerelor ce formează "drumul cel mai scurt")   * **trace x.x.x.x x.x.x.x :** afişează traseul de la echipament la echipament (ip-urile routerelor ce formează "drumul cel mai scurt")
   * **up x.x.x.x :** dechide un PC;   * **up x.x.x.x :** dechide un PC;
   * **lc x.x.x.x x.x.x.x :** distruge legătura dintre 2 routere;   * **lc x.x.x.x x.x.x.x :** distruge legătura dintre 2 routere;
   * **broke x.x.x.x :** închide un PC;   * **broke x.x.x.x :** închide un PC;
-  * **add x.x.x.x x.x.x.x :** adaugă o legătură între 2 routere;+  * **add x.x.x.x x.x.x.x d:** adaugă o legătură între 2 routere, cu "distanţa" d;
  
 ==== Date de ieşire ==== ==== Date de ieşire ====
Linia 61: Linia 69:
   - **trace**, **si** şi **sipn** scriu ca răspuns o listă de IP-uri, separate între ele printr-un spaţiu.   - **trace**, **si** şi **sipn** scriu ca răspuns o listă de IP-uri, separate între ele printr-un spaţiu.
  
 +<note>În cazul în care există **mai multe soluţii teoretic corecte**, comenzile verifică IP-urile vecinilor sau PC-urilor în **ordinea în care apar în fişierul de intrare**, în zona în care sunt definite routerele şi pc-urile (spre exemplu, dacă routerul R1 are vecinii R2 şi R3, iar R2 este definit înaintea lui R3 în fişierul de intrare, atunci R2 va fi verificat primul când sunt exploraţi vecinii lui R1).
 +</note>
  
 ==== Exemplu ==== ==== Exemplu ====
Linia 143: Linia 153:
  
 <note tip>Fişierul executabil va fi rulat cu o comandă de forma:\\ <note tip>Fişierul executabil va fi rulat cu o comandă de forma:\\
-**./network date.in date.out**+**./main date.in date.out**
 </note> </note>
  
Linia 168: Linia 178:
 *Dacă soluția voastră nu compilează, dar ideea este bună și trimiteți o încercare de implementare, puteți primi până la **20 pct** (din 100). *Dacă soluția voastră nu compilează, dar ideea este bună și trimiteți o încercare de implementare, puteți primi până la **20 pct** (din 100).
 *Temele care vor fi copiate vor primi **0 pct**. Studenţii implicaţi vor figura pe blacklist-ul cursului de SDA. *Temele care vor fi copiate vor primi **0 pct**. Studenţii implicaţi vor figura pe blacklist-ul cursului de SDA.
-*Se va acorda un punctaj parțial de 50p pentru setul de operații simple: op1, op2…. 
-*Celelalte operații se consideră operații complexe și reprezintă cealaltă cuantă de 50p din punctajul total al temei, iar din această categorie fac parte: op1, op2….. 
  
  
teme2018/tema-2.1523833217.txt.gz · Ultima modificare: 2018/04/16 02:00 de către mihai.iacov